Exploring Differing types of Valves and Manifolds

Valves and manifolds are necessary factors in numerous fluid Manage programs, giving precise regulation and distribution of liquids or gases in industrial, commercial, and household options. Let us acquire a more in-depth examine some common styles:

Bronze Valve:
Bronze valves are widely appreciated for his or her excellent corrosion resistance and longevity, generating them ideal for use in seawater, brine, and also other corrosive environments. Commonly composed of copper and tin alloys, bronze valves are noted for their trustworthiness and longevity, producing them a preferred choice for maritime applications, plumbing systems, and chemical processing crops.
Brass Valve:
Brass valves, crafted from copper and zinc alloys, give sturdy effectiveness and Extraordinary machinability. Brass valves are valued for his or her resistance to dezincification, producing them well suited for use in potable water devices, heating programs, and compressed air applications. With their versatility and cost-efficiency, brass valves are extensively used throughout different industries.
Floating Valve:
Floating valves, generally known as float valves or ball float valves, operate about the principle of buoyancy to regulate the flow of liquids in tanks, reservoirs, and also other vessels. These valves aspect a hollow ball or float that rises or falls Using the fluid amount, actuating the valve to open up or shut accordingly. Floating valves are commonly used in water storage tanks, irrigation programs, and cooling towers to keep up wished-for fluid amounts and stop overflow.

Gate Valve:
Gate valves are linear movement valves that utilize a sliding gate or wedge to manage the move of fluids via a pipeline. These valves offer a limited seal when absolutely shut and offer negligible resistance to move when fully open up, building them suitable for purposes necessitating on/off Handle and reduced tension fall. Gate valves are commonly used in drinking water distribution methods, oil and fuel pipelines, and industrial procedures.
Bibcock:
A bibcock, generally known as a hose bib or yard faucet, is often a sort of faucet having a threaded outlet for attaching a hose or pipe. Bibcocks are generally set up on outdoor drinking water fixtures, for instance garden faucets, irrigation techniques, and out of doors spigots, supplying a easy stage of accessibility for h2o provide. These valves are suitable for handbook Procedure and are frequently Geared up that has a handwheel or lever for simple Manage.
Angle Valve:
Angle valves, also called angle cease valves or angle cocks, are intended to regulate the stream of water in a right angle on the pipe axis. These valves feature an L-formed physique with inlet and outlet ports oriented perpendicular to each other, permitting bronze valve for straightforward installation in tight spaces or corners. Angle valves are generally Employed in plumbing systems, bathroom tanks, and kitchen area and rest room fixtures to manage water circulation to specific retailers or appliances.
